Transmitted raltegravir resistance in an HIV-1 CRF_AG-infected patient
Sarita D Boyd1, Frank Maldarelli, Irini Sereti
1SAIC-Frederick, Inc., MD, USA. sarita.boyd@fda.hhs.gov
Abstract:
Here, we describe an HIV-infected patient with pretreatment resistance to raltegravir, nucleoside reverse transcriptase inhibitors, non-nucleoside reverse transcriptase inhibitors and protease inhibitors, and the ultimate ability to achieve viral suppression. Pretreatment integrase resistance testing is not routinely performed because transmitted integrase mutations conferring resistance to raltegravir are currently thought to be negligible. We suggest obtaining a pretreatment integrase genotype in patients with transmitted multiclass drug resistance in order to create an optimal first regimen and increase the chance for virological suppression.
